Papers - EMOTO Kento
-
Designing Restartable Exception Handling Mechanisms for Implementing Efficient and Safe High-level Languages Reviewed
Yasugi Masahiro, Emoto Kento, Hiraishi Tasuku
Journal of Information Processing ( Information Processing Society of Japan ) 32 ( 0 ) 436 - 450 2024.01
-
Fregel: a functional domain-specific language for vertex-centric large-scale graph processing Reviewed
IWASAKI H., EMOTO K., MORIHATA A., MATSUZAKI K., HU Z.
Journal of Functional Programming 32 ( 2 ) 2022.01
-
Distributed parallel generation of large-scale random graphs based on Watts–Strogatz model Reviewed
KAMINO Kaoru, EMOTO Kento
Computer Software ( Japan Society for Software Science and Technology ) 37 ( 2 ) 2_34 - 2_45 2020.01
-
Recursion Schemes in Coq Reviewed International journal
Murata K., Emoto K.
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) 11893 LNCS 202 - 221 2019.12
-
HOPE: A parallel execution model based on hierarchical omission Reviewed International journal
Yasugi M., Muraoka D., Hiraishi T., Umatani S., Emoto K.
ACM International Conference Proceeding Series 77:1 - 77:11 2019.08
-
A DSL for graph parallel programming with vertex subsets Reviewed International journal
Kento Emoto, Fumihisa Sadahira
Journal of Supercomputing 76 ( 7 ) 4998 - 5015 (First Online 23 March 2019) 2019.03
-
定理証明支援系Coqにおける不等式変形記法 Reviewed
村田康佑, 江本健斗
情報処理学会論文誌プログラミング(PRO) 11 ( 4 ) 1 - 12 2018.12
-
Optimizing declarative parallel distributed graph processing by using constraint solvers Reviewed
Morihata A., Emoto K., Matsuzaki K., Hu Z., Iwasaki H.
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) 10818 LNCS 166 - 181 2018.01
-
Efficient parallel tree reductions on distributed memory environments Reviewed
Kakehi K., Matsuzakl K., Emoto K.
Scalable Computing 18 ( 1 ) 1 - 15 2017.01
-
Think like a vertex, behave like a function! a functional DSL for vertex-centric big graph processing Reviewed International journal
Kento Emoto, Kiminori Matsuzaki, Zhenjiang Hu, Akimasa Morihata, Hideya Iwasaki
ACM SIGPLAN Notices 51 ( 9 ) 200 - 213 2016.09
-
BSP (Bulk Synchronous Parallel) Model, Revisited
Kiminori Matsuzaki, Kento Emoto
56 ( 5 ) 482 - 488 2015.04
-
An Automatic Fusion Mechanism for Variable-Length List Skeletons in SkeTo Reviewed
International Journal of Parallel Programming 42 ( 4 ) 546 - 563 2014.08
-
Shortest Regular Category-Path Queries
Technical Report GRACE-TR-2014-03 12 pages 2014.08
-
A Verified Generate-Test-Aggregate Coq Library for Parallel Programs Extraction Reviewed
258 - 274 2014.07
-
A Generate-Test-Aggregate parallel programming library for systematic parallel programming Reviewed
40 ( 2 ) 116 - 135 2014.02
-
Accumulative Computation on MapReduce Reviewed
7 ( 1 ) 18 - 27 2014.01
-
A generate-test-aggregate parallel programming library: systematic parallel programming for MapReduce Reviewed
71 - 81 2013.02
-
An Automatic Fusion Mechanism for Variable-Length List Skeletons in SkeTo
Mathematical Engineering Technical Reports, Department of Mathematical Engineering and Information Physics, University of Tokyo 2013 ( 04 ) 1 - 18 2013.01
-
Parallel Tree Reduction on MapReduce Reviewed
9 1827 - 1836 2012.06
-
Filter-embedding semiring fusion for programming with MapReduce Reviewed
24 ( 4-6 ) 623 - 645 2012.06
-
Generate, Test, and Aggregate ---A Calculation-based Framework for Systematic Parallel Programming with MapReduce Reviewed
7211 254 - 273 2012.03
-
Systematic Derivation of Efficient Parallel Algorithms for Generate-test-alpha Computation Reviewed
29 ( 1 ) 159 - 175 2012.02
-
Generate, Test, and Aggregate---A Calculation-based Framework for Systematic Parallel Programming with MapReduce
Kento Emoto, Sebastian Fischer, Zhenjiang Hu
2011 ( 34 ) 1 - 28 2011.10
-
Parallelization of Regular Expression Matching and Its Evaluation on Hadoop Reviewed
Kiminori Matsuzaki, Kento Emoto, Yu Liu
4 ( 4 ) 1 - 11 2011.09
-
An Algebraic Approach to Efficient Parallel Algorithms for Nested Reductions
Mathematical Engineering Technical Reports, Department of Mathematical Engineering and Information Physics, University of Tokyo 2011 ( 01 ) 1 - 31 2011.01
-
Implementing Fusion-Equipped Parallel Skeletons by Expression Templates Reviewed
6041 72 - 89 2010.12
-
Lessons from implementing the biCGStab method with SkeTo library Reviewed
15 - 24 2010.09
-
Generators-of-Generators Library with Optimization Capabilities in Fortress Reviewed
6272 26 - 37 2010.08
-
GCC's Support for Parallel Programming
Kento Emoto
49 ( 12 ) 1369 - 1374 2008.12
-
Generator-based GG Fortress Library
Mathematical Engineering Technical Reports, Department of Mathematical Engineering and Information Physics, University of Tokyo 2008 ( 16 ) 1 - 19 2008.08
-
Generator-based GG Fortress Library --Collection of GGs and Theories--
Mathematical Engineering Technical Reports, Department of Mathematical Engineering and Information Physics, University of Tokyo 2008 ( 17 ) 1 - 19 2008.08
-
A Compositional Framework for Developing Parallel Programs on Two-Dimensional Arrays Reviewed
35 ( 6 ) 615 - 658 2007.12
-
Efficient parallel tree reductions on distributed memory environments Reviewed
Kakehi K., Matsuzaki K., Emoto K.
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) 4488 LNCS ( PART 2 ) 601 - 608 2007.12
-
A web service architecture for bidirectional XML updating Reviewed
Hayashi Y., Liu D., Emoto K., Matsuda K., Hu Z., Takeichi M.
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) 4505 LNCS 721 - 732 2007.12
-
Domain-specific optimization strategy for skeleton programs Reviewed
Emoto K., Matsuzaki K., Hu Z., Takeichi M.
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) 4641 LNCS 705 - 714 2007.12
-
Domain-Specific Optimization Strategy for Skeleton Programs Reviewed
4641 705 - 714 2007.08
-
Parallelization of XPath Queries with Tree Skeletons Reviewed
Yoshiaki Nomura, Kento Emoto, Kiminori Matsuzaki, Zhenjiang Hu, Masato Takeichi
Computer software 24 ( 3 ) 51 - 62 2007.07
-
A Web Service Architecture for Bidirectional XML Updating Reviewed
4505 721 - 732 2007.06
-
Efficient Parallel Tree Reductions on Distributed Memory Environments Reviewed
4488 601 - 608 2007.05
-
Domain-Specific Optimization for Skeleton Programs Involving Neighbor Elements
Kento Emoto, Kiminori Matsuzaki, Zhenjiang Hu, Masato Takeichi
2007 ( 05 ) 1 - 29 2007.01
-
An Practicable Framework for Tree Reductions under Distributed Memory Environments
Mathematical Engineering Technical Reports, Department of Mathematical Engineering and Information Physics, University of Tokyo 2006 ( 64 ) 1 - 21 2006.12
-
Surrounding Theorem: Developing Parallel Programs for Matrix-Convolutions Reviewed
4128 605 - 614 2006.08
-
A library of constructive skeletons for sequential style of parallel programming Invited Reviewed
2006.05
-
Surrounding theorem: Developing parallel programs for matrix-convolutions Reviewed
Emoto K., Matsuzaki K., Hu Z., Takeichi M.
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) 4128 LNCS 605 - 614 2006.01
-
有理式で表される不確かさを持つ制御系の解析・設計法 Reviewed
江本健斗, 大石泰章
計測自動制御学会論文集 41 ( 4 ) 314 - 321 2005.04
-
A Compositional Framework for Developing Parallel Programs on Two Dimensional Arrays
Mathematical Engineering Technical Reports, Department of Mathematical Engineering and Information Physics, University of Tokyo 2005 ( 09 ) 1 - 43 2005.01